Браузеры добавляют www. и .com на адрес сервера автоматически
В моей компании мы обращаемся к некоторым базам данных через локальный сервер через firefox/chrome/safari, используя URL-адрес формата:
http://server_name:port/path
это означает, что ему не нужен префикс www. или суффикс .com. Проблема в том, что в последнее время браузер начал добавлять их самостоятельно либо при запуске браузера, либо при загрузке новой страницы, что делает URL-адрес:
http://www.server_name.com:port/path
который, конечно, не является правильным URL-адресом, и он не позволяет подключиться к нашему серверу или он отключает нас в середине процесса. Есть ли способ, чтобы браузер автоматически не добавлял их?
Заранее благодарю вас за помощь!
Ответы
Ответ 1
У меня никогда не было проблемы с этим до Firefox 14. Ответ, который я нашел с проблемой за последние пару лет:
-
На панели "Расположение" введите about: config и нажмите "Enter"
- О: config "Это может аннулировать вашу гарантию!" может появиться предупреждающая страница. "Нажмите" Я ", будьте осторожны, я обещаю!", Чтобы перейти к странице about: config.
-
В поле "Поиск" введите "browser.fixup.alternate.enabled"
-
Дважды щелкните параметр "browser.fixup.alternate.enabled", чтобы установить его значение в значение false.
Это, похоже, сработало для людей, но не для меня. После поиска в конфиге я нашел browser.urlbar.autocomplete.enabled. Я отключил это, и он сделал трюк. Поэтому, если предыдущее не работает, попробуйте:
-
На панели "Расположение" введите about: config и нажмите "Enter"
- О: config "Это может аннулировать вашу гарантию!" может появиться предупреждающая страница. "Нажмите" Я ", будьте осторожны, я обещаю!", Чтобы перейти к странице about: config.
-
В поле "Поиск" введите "browser.urlbar.autocomplete.enabled"
-
Дважды щелкните параметр "browser.urlbar.autocomplete.enabled", чтобы установить его значение в значение false.
Изменить: отключить browser.urlbar.autoFill
вместо автозаполнения также устраняет проблему, пока показывая предлагаемые результаты из вашей истории.
Ответ 2
Если вы просто наберете server_name
в строке поиска /url, браузеры будут полезны и угадайте, какой URL-адрес должен быть или переключиться на поиск. Однако, если вы нажмете на ссылку HTML, введите полный URL (http://server_name
) или используйте закладку, которую браузер должен соблюдать, что было введено.
Ответ 3
Если все предложения, найденные здесь и в другом месте в interweb, не работают (например, они не для меня) проверьте настройки прокси-сервера, если внутри корпоративной среды.
Мне пришлось вручную установить прокси-сервер - он не принимал глобальных настроек. Параметры - Сеть - Настройки - "URL-адрес автоматической настройки прокси" исправил его для меня.